It all came about thanks to my experiences with our own dog, a tiny Chihuahua named Pixel. When my husband and I first got her, she was smaller than a bag of sugar, with big googly eyes, stubby feet and a tiny nose. But her cuteness was soon undermined by her razor sharp teeth, and her habit of barking at all hours. My husband and I would silently look at each other in horror at what we had brought into our lives. But even then, we had a sense that a lot of Pixel’s issues were down to her lack of confidence.

Wanting to help my dog (and restore some sanity to the household) I began to read up on canine behaviour. My interest quickly became a hobby. I attended courses on the latest science-based Dog Training and Behaviour by the IMDT, and, after extensive training and numerous assessments, I qualified as a full IMDT member. Later, I discovered the Pro Dog Trainer Programme by Tom and Lauren from Absolute Dogs: an innovative training technique that shapes dog behaviour and choices through games-based training.

IMG 3317

Naturally, Pixel was the first beneficiary of my games-based training. As I started to see real-life changes in her, I knew I could help other dogs with similar struggles. I wanted to tell the whole world: There’s a game for that!

And so, I set up Horton Dogs, and began running group classes and one-to-one training sessions. I quickly saw that dog owners not only want training that works, but training that builds their relationship with their dog.
